Uttar Amarpur is a village situated in Sainthia block of Birbhum district in West Bengal. As per the Population Census 2011, there are a total of 296 families residing in the village Uttar Amarpur. The total population of Uttar Amarpur is 1,192 out of which 606 are males and 586 are females thus the Average Sex Ratio of Uttar Amarpur is 967.

The population of Children aged 0-6 years in Uttar Amarpur village is 143 which is 12% of the total population. There are 72 male children and 71 female children between the age 0-6 years. Thus as per the Census 2011 the Child Sex Ratio of Uttar Amarpur is 986 which is greater than Average Sex Ratio (967) of Uttar Amarpur village.

As per the Census 2011, the literacy rate of Uttar Amarpur is 73.5%. Thus Uttar Amarpur village has a higher literacy rate compared to 61.6% of Birbhum district. The male literacy rate is 79.78% and the female literacy rate is 66.99% in Uttar Amarpur village.

Caste Data as per Census 2011

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 37.1% while Schedule Tribe (ST) were 0% of total population in Uttar Amarpur village.


Working Population as per Census 2011

In Uttar Amarpur village out of total population, 475 were engaged in work activities. 43.8% of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 56.2% were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 475 workers engaged in Main Work, 74 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 89 were Agricultural labourers.
